The premise
AI can take a faculty calendar and project assignments and draft an effort-certification supporting narrative.
What AI does well here
Map calendar time and deliverables to sponsored projects
Identify activities that should not count as sponsored effort
Flag months where reported effort and observed activity diverge
What AI cannot do
Certify effort
Reallocate effort retroactively
Substitute for the PI's attestation
